**Internal Memo — Annual Insurance Renewal**

To all heads of department: our coverage with Bramwell Mutual comes up for renewal next month, and Tomas has been comparing quotes. Good news — premiums are only up about 3%, well below what we braced for. We're adding cyber coverage for the Opaline platform and trimming some redundant equipment riders. Please flag any new assets or risks in your area by Friday so the schedule is accurate. One more thing to keep to this group only.

board note of kafof-yahag: Druaelox Foods plans to raise the Holwyn list price by 35 percent in July.

Ticket: Config drift on CSV import wizard (prod vs staging)

Heads up, support folks — we've been chasing weird import failures in Fieldrow's CSV wizard and it turns out prod and staging drifted apart sometime last month. Delimiter auto-detect and the max-row cap don't match, so files that pass staging tests choke in prod. Until the infra team reconciles things, please check which environment a customer hit before escalating. For reference, here's what prod is actually running right now.

config for bahop-baduf:
[kasion]
team = lamath
access_code = ac_d807e5
host = kasion.paliqcloud.corp
port = 4000
owner = julix.tamvan
peer = frair.qorvelsoft.local

**14:22 — CrumbQueue cutoff misfire**

The Bramblewick bakery cutoff rule evaluated in UTC instead of store-local time, closing orders three hours early. Detected via support spike at 14:25. Hotfix flipped the timezone source to the store profile; deployed 14:51, verified 15:05. No data loss. For rollback reference, the hotfix build is identified by the token below.

session token of kahag-bawip = htk6_729d08

**Q: My plugin failed the color-contrast audit — now what?**

Don't panic. The Fernhollow audit bot flags any text under a 4.5:1 ratio against its background, including hover states, which trips up a lot of folks. Fix the flagged tokens, rerun the check locally, and resubmit. The full list of approved palette pairs is kept on the internal page.

operations page: https://confluence.zemvarlabs.internal/projects/display/browse/display/8963